    Canon IR 3035 jams on power on.

    I have a weird problem with this machine, everytime i turn it on it always picksup one sheet from the tray and throws a jam error, after i remove it, it works perfectly until i turn it off and on again.

    Jam only happens from trays 2,3 and 4 which are for Legal size, tray 1 works just fine with LTR size, obviously if theres no paper on trays 1,2 or 3 theres no jam at all, but as soon as i put paper on any of them and do a power cycle, it picks up one sheet and jams, everytime.

    tried cleaning all rollers, landscape and portrait modes, brand new pickup rollers but still cant solve it, really weird since after removing the jam the machine works perfectly from either tray.

    any suggestions?

    Re: Canon IR 3035 jams on power on.

    I believe you have problem with cassette pedestal.I assume that the machine works perfectly if the cassettes 3 and 4 are empty.When the machine wakes up, pedestal starts to lift the paper and then the clutch or solenoid does not do its job.
    Open end inspect without covers.

    Re: Canon IR 3035 jams on power on.

    There is a solenoid on the pickup unit that has foam that is probably worn out and sticky. Remove the pickup unit and you can see the solenoid. Clean it off and put about 4 pieces of electrical tape cut to size where it was.
    if you just remove it it will still give trouble unless you replace or put something in its place.
